Output 258bbda06d7fdd713127340749139ecb7fce69aeb4ec6a8a12e36725147d11b1:30

value
39083
script pubkey
OP_0 OP_PUSHBYTES_20 abe6e617885c6609fac788927aba9b716c1b3a00
address
bc1q40nwv9ugt3nqn7k83zf84w5mw9kpkwsqszqk66
transaction
258bbda06d7fdd713127340749139ecb7fce69aeb4ec6a8a12e36725147d11b1
confirmations
41109
spent
true